2.4 Step-by-Step Guide to Using Email Search By Name
A Practical Guide for Effective Email Searches
Here’s a concise, actionable guide on how to implement Email Search By Name:
Identify Full Name: Ensure you have the person’s full name, including any commonly used nicknames.
- Example: Instead of searching for "Mike," try searching "Michael Smith" for more accurate results.
Select Relevant Keywords: Alongside the person’s name, add keywords like "email," "contact," or "reach out" to refine your search.
- Example: Google "Michael Smith email" or "Michael Smith contact."
Use Quotation Marks: Placing the name within quotation marks helps search engines recognize the exact phrase.
- Example: Search for “Michael Smith” email to find results matching the full name.
Check Multiple Sources: Look through various platforms—social media (LinkedIn, Twitter), professional websites, forums, etc.
- Example: Visit LinkedIn profiles or company pages, which may list contact details.
Review Result Credibility: Before reaching out, ensure that the email you’ve found is current and accurate. Cross-verify using other sources if possible.
- Draft Your Email Thoughtfully: Once you locate an email, craft a clear, professional message that includes your purpose for reaching out, ensuring you respect their privacy and time.

2.6 Challenges or Limitations of Email Search By Name
Common Challenges Faced
Privacy Concerns: Individuals may have legitimate reasons for keeping their email addresses private, which can limit search effectiveness.
Outdated Links: The rapidly changing nature of online information may lead to outdated or incorrect email addresses being listed.
Overwhelming Information: The sheer volume of search results can be daunting; sifting through excessive data can lead to confusion or mislead efforts.
- Information Overlap: Similar names may yield results for multiple individuals, complicating the search process and leading to potential email mix-ups.
Practical Tips to Overcome Challenges
Use Advanced Search Options: Platforms like LinkedIn provide advanced filtering options to narrow down searches based on location, industry, or mutual connections.
Employ Email Verification Tools: Services like Hunter.io or NeverBounce can validate email addresses to ensure you are reaching the right person.
Network Strategically: Utilize mutual connections or professional associations to gain introductions, possibly bypassing the need for a cold email search altogether.
- Choose Specific Queries: Enhance the specificity of your searches by including the person’s job title or company alongside their name.

When it comes to utilizing search engines effectively to find someone’s contact details, there are several common pitfalls that many people encounter. By understanding these mistakes and implementing strategic adjustments, you can enhance your search efficiency and increase your chances of success.
Mistake 1: Using Generic or Irrelevant Keywords
Why it happens: Many users tend to input overly broad or vague search terms. Instead of pairing the person’s name with specific keywords, like "email," they might simply type the name alone or use unrelated terms that do not yield fruitful results.
Solution: When searching for an individual, include specific keywords that are relevant to their professional field or context. For instance, instead of just searching for "John Doe," try “John Doe email” or “John Doe contact information.” Additionally, incorporate contextual indicators, such as their profession or organization, like “John Doe software engineer LinkedIn.” This targeted approach can lead to more precise results, unearthing relevant profiles or online portfolios quickly.
Mistake 2: Focusing Solely on One Search Engine
Why it happens: Users often default to their preferred search engine without considering others. They may think that Google is the only way to find information, overlooking the diverse offerings of alternate platforms.
Solution: Diversify your search by using multiple search engines and specialized platforms. While Google is a robust tool, consider utilizing LinkedIn for professional connections, social media platforms like Twitter for personal pages, or specific databases like ZoomInfo for corporate details. For instance, a search on LinkedIn might yield results like professional recommendations or current work status, which can provide more context on how to reach out effectively.
Mistake 3: Neglecting Advanced Search Techniques
Why it happens: Many users are unaware of the advanced search functionalities that major search engines provide. Consequently, they miss out on harnessing these tools to refine their search results and find valuable information.
Solution: Familiarize yourself with advanced search operators to narrow down your query. For example, using quotation marks (“John Doe”) will search for the exact phrase, while using a minus sign (-) can help eliminate unwanted results, such as “John Doe -John”. This tactic can significantly enhance the precision of your results. Furthermore, using site-specific searches, like “site:linkedin.com John Doe contact,” can lead to professional profiles directly, saving time and effort in the search.
By avoiding these typical mistakes and applying targeted strategies, you can improve your efficiency in locating contact information and professional profiles through online searches.
